Introduction to Acoustic Instruments: Definition, History, and Development
Acoustic instruments are musical instruments that produce sound through natural vibration without the need for electrical amplification. The term encompasses a broad range of instruments including strings, woodwinds, brass, percussion, and more. These instruments rely on physical components such as vibrating strings, membranes, or air columns to produce sound. Historically, acoustic instruments date back to ancient civilizations, with early forms of stringed instruments, flutes, and percussion appearing in cultures such as Mesopotamia, Egypt, and China. Over time, the design and construction of acoustic instruments evolved, culminating in the advanced forms we see today in orchestras, folk music, and modern acoustic performances.
Sub-tags and Classifications of Acoustic Instruments
String Instruments
String instruments are a type of acoustic instrument where sound is produced by vibrating strings. These include the violin, guitar, cello, harp, and lute. Depending on the instrument, strings may be plucked, strummed, or bowed to produce sound. For instance, the guitar and violin are central to both classical and folk music, while the harp is often used in orchestral settings.
Woodwind Instruments
Woodwind instruments produce soundAcoustic Instruments content through the vibration of air in a tube, with or without a reed. These include the flute, clarinet, saxophone, and oboe. The sound is produced when the player blows air into the instrument, causing the air inside to vibrate. While traditionally made of wood, modern woodwinds may also be crafted from metal or plastic. Woodwinds are integral to both classical and jazz music.
Brass Instruments
Brass instruments are characterized by their metallic construction and the sound produced by the player's buzzing lips. These include the trumpet, trombone, tuba, and French horn. Brass instruments are often used in orchestras, jazz bands, and military ensembles. Their bright, resonant tones make them particularly effective in both melodic and fanfare-style music.
Percussion Instruments
Percussion instruments are defined by the sound produced when the instrument is struck, shaken, or scraped. This category includes drums, tambourines, cymbals, maracas, and the xylophone. Percussion is a fundamental part of nearly every musical genre, from rock to classical, and provides rhythm, texture, and dynamic contrast.
Famous Artists and Iconic Works in Acoustic Instruments
Andrés Segovia
Andrés Segovia was a Spanish classical guitarist and one of the most influential musicians in the history of acoustic guitar. He is credited with elevating the guitar to concert hall status. His works include classical transcriptions and original compositions, many of which have become staples of the guitar repertoire. His contribution to acoustic guitar music is invaluable, and his recordings remain essential listening for aspiring guitarists.
Asturias (Leyenda) by Isaac Albéniz
A classic work for the acoustic guitar, 'Asturias' by Isaac Albéniz has become synonymous with virtuosic guitar playing. Originally composed for piano, it was later transcribed for guitar by Francisco Tárrega. The piece is known for its intense rhythmic drive and emotional depth, showcasing the guitar's capabilities in both technique and expression.
Yo-Yo Ma
Yo-Yo Ma is a renowned French-American cellist known for his extraordinary technique and rich tone. As a classical musician, he has brought the cello to the forefront of acoustic music with his performances and recordings. Yo-Yo Ma’s work spans a wide array of genres, from traditional classical compositions to cross-genre collaborations, such as his 'Silk Road Ensemble,' which explores global musical traditions.
Cello Suite No. 1 in G Major by Johann Sebastian Bach
Bach's 'Cello Suite No. 1' is a cornerstone of the cello repertoire and acoustic instrumental music. Composed in the early 18th century, this work is renowned for its simplicity and beauty. The 'Prelude,' which opens the suite, has become one of the most recognizable pieces of classical music and showcases the cello's expressive potential, from delicate phrasing to powerful resonant notes.
John Williams
John Williams, the legendary film composer, is best known for his iconic film scores like 'Star Wars,' 'Jaws,' and 'Harry Potter.' He is an accomplished musician who also excels as a conductor, often showcasing the full range of orchestral acoustic instruments in his compositions. His scores are celebrated for their emotional depth, complexity, and ability to elevate the storytelling in film.
The Four Seasons by Antonio Vivaldi
Vivaldi's 'The Four Seasons' is a series of violin concertos that perfectly demonstrate the acoustic violin's emotional expressiveness. Through dynamic contrasts and vivid imagery, Vivaldi paints a musical picture of each season. The work has remained a staple of both baroque music and violin performance for centuries.
